Mediterranean Breakfast Plate
Labneh under olive oil and za'atar with a jammy egg, cucumber, olives, tomatoes, and warm pita. This is what breakfast actually looks like around the Mediterranean.

Instructions
- 1
Bring a small saucepan of water to a boil. Lower the eggs in and cook 7 minutes for jammy yolks, or 9 minutes for firm. Move them to cold water, then peel and halve.
- 2
Spread the labneh across the bottom of two shallow bowls or plates, leaving a well in the middle.
- 3
Pour the olive oil into the well and scatter the za'atar over the top.
- 4
Arrange the cucumber spears, tomatoes, olives, and egg halves around the labneh.
- 5
Finish with mint leaves, flaky salt, and black pepper, and serve with warm pita for scooping.
